## Build Provenance: ParcelPing Webhook

Quick notes for the release manager on where the ParcelPing parcel-tracking webhook builds come from. Everything is compiled on the Thornbury runners, signed by the Quillgate pipeline, and pushed straight to staging — no manual uploads, ever. If a build skips the signing step, it doesn't ship, full stop. Provenance metadata lives alongside each artifact so you can verify lineage before promoting. The current build token is recorded directly below.

session token of yahog-kawip = htk9_c21784019

Test plan note for the Quillbarn hermetic migration: we're moving the Lanternfox build off the shared runners and onto sandboxed toolchains this sprint. Main checks are reproducible hashes across three clean machines and no network fetches mid-build. Heads up, the verification job still needs to authenticate against the artifact cache. Use the bearer token below.

login token, yajeg-fawif: eyJhbGciOiJIUzI1NiIsInR5cCI6IkpXVCJ9.eyJzdWIiOiIEdPQYnZXaZIn0.HSRTnYZBx0Qc

Runbook — account recovery, tracing section: When recovering a locked operator account on Bramblewick, first confirm the trace pipeline is intact, since recovery events must propagate a trace ID across the auth, ledger, and notification services. Missing spans usually mean the collector sidecar restarted; requeue the event rather than retrying manually. Once spans are confirmed end to end, you may proceed to unseal the recovery credentials store. The recovery passphrase required to unseal it is below.

vault phrase of faduf-yafof = istath-istir

# Service Accounts: String Extraction

The `extract-i18n` script pulls translatable strings from all Bramblewick repos and pushes them to the Glossa service. It runs under the `i18n-extractor` service account. Do not run it under your personal account; Glossa rate-limits individual users aggressively. The account has write access to the staging catalog only. Set the token in your shell before invoking the script. The current staging token is below.

API key for kahap-kafog: zpat15_6qzxZ7YR8aDwjmp